The Satellite CAC Forensic Interviewer/Case Manager/Mental Health Provider is a full-time position and is responsible for conducting interviews of children regarding allegations of child abuse/neglect at the Children’s Advocacy Center and facilitates the sharing of case related information among investigators and multidisciplinary team members. The Case Manager/Mental Health Provider portion is responsible for providing trauma-focused mental health case management to children who are survivors of/witness to child abuse/neglect. The candidate must have a Masters degree in mental health counseling, social work or related field or be enrolled in a Masters degree program that will lead to a Virginia State License to provide mental health treatment. Candidate must also have knowledge and experience in child abuse, victimization, child development, criminal justice, judicial systems and conducting interviews. Following training, this position will operate out of the satellite sites in Dickenson, Lee, and Scott Counties.
